By Mr.X ''If you want to create your own dump from a friends device the command in a rooted adb shell would be as follows but not exact depending where you want the dump file to end up being on your sd cards. "dd if=/dev/block/mmcblk0 of=/storage/sdcard1/debrick.bin bs=1024 count=81920" That is what I used my my co-workers CM 10.2 rom to get the 4.3 bootloader/debrick dump. NOTE: the device has to be rooted with a working busybox that supports the dd command''

Just fyi, in case you didn't see my other posts about it, updating from 4.3 to 4.4.2 using Mobile Odin will brick the device. MO cannot flash the full firmware so your brick was caused by flashing the modem onto 4.3 firmware.

Mobile odin cannot flash the full firmware, so you ended up with the 4.4.2 modem on 4.3 firmware which we know will brick.
You will need to use a debrick.img from another I747M, probably from another Rogers one specifically. Not sure if it'll work or not from another carrier.
Note that we have yet to get it working for any device that bricked by flashing the modem. Watch the debrick thread for updates.
